Patient Record - Views
There are various system distributed views within Vision enabling you to tailor the Consultation Manager screens used to best fit staff roles.
You can also create practice defined views, personal views and setups for staff only involved in one aspect, such as midwives.
There are three categories of Vision 3 views:

There are a number of pre-defined views that come with the system see Initial Vision Views for details.
If you select a view from either the Standard system-distributed options or the Practice-defined options list, the Rename Configuration screen displays. Enter a new name for your view, this ensures the distributed version is kept intact while the copy is placed in My Personalised Settings where you can select it. The copy can then be amended and adapted as required.

Practice-Defined options list all the views designed and published within your practice. You can create views for either your own use, or for everyone in your practice, see Creating your own Patient Record Views for details.

My Personalised Settings contains a list of all the Standard system-distributed options, Practice-Defined Options and personally created views you have used, see Creating your own Patient Record Views for details.
To make a personalised view available to all users, simply select Publish .
